Obtaining a grounded understanding of psychiatric phenomenology, otherwise known as "descriptive psychopathology," is the most important step in diagnosing and properly treating people with mental health concerns.

How then can this be best accomplished if not by teaching the fundamentals of descriptive psychopathology in a manner that the knowledge can be easily absorbed? Hence the term "from first principles," as appearing in the title.

There is no jargon and no superfluous descriptions of psychiatric phenomena that inadvertently confuse students from the actual acquisition of knowledge.

Passing term examinations and board examinations in psychiatry is the ultimate goal of medical students and psychiatric residents. This book is a gold mine of high-yield materials for these examinations.
